He writes in that posting about two possible solutions whereas the latter (to extend the IIS 7 Computer Role class, and then create groups that contain instances of it where WMSvc and IISADMIN actually exist. Then use those to override the monitors) is more elegant.
For that last solution he shares his MP as well.
Want to know more? Go here.
Again, all credits go to Michael Repperger